Jayson Tatum’s basket with two-tenths of a second left lifts Celtics past Pelicans
Tatum finished with 27 points and 10 rebounds and Jaylen Brown scored 28 points for the Celtics, who forced 20 New Orleans turnovers. Trey Murphy erupted for 40 points for the Pelicans, who were without Zion Williamson (illness), Brandon Ingram (ankle), Herbert Jones (shoulder), Daniel Theis (thumb), and Jordan Hawkins (illness).

On Friday night, the Boston Celtics escaped with another narrow win against the New Orleans Pelicans. Celtics forward Jayson Tatum made a game-winning jump shot to give Boston a 118-116 victory. The Celtics won the first matchup by a point in early January.

The Celtics will take one step closer to full health on Friday night for the start of their road trip against the New Orleans Pelicans. The team announced Al Horford has been upgraded to probable after missing the past two games with a left big toe sprain.
